Today is the first day of 2026.
Fireworks, kids on break, no time to create.
But other than that, it’s just like any other day.

As I get older, I find myself caring less and less about rituals and ceremonies.

I wrote in Pretty Number Syndrome:

The way we measure time and the numbers we use are human inventions. When deciding to start or stop doing something, how “pretty” the number is shouldn’t be a factor.

The same goes for holidays.

Want to give a gift? Don’t wait for birthdays, anniversaries, or Christmas. Give it today.
Want to do something? Don’t pick a special day. Do it today.
What should be done, should be done every day.

You don’t need the new year for new hope. You don’t need the new year to be happy.
Be happy every day.
